Still, all hospitals double-check the dosage of chemotherapy drugs that are given to a patient--and Dana-Farber is no exception. According to Gina Vild, a hospital spokeswoman, once the physician has written the order, Dana-Farber's rules require two pharmacists to verify it. "Pharmacist 1 is supposed to check it and, yes, is supposed to make the calculations himself," she told TIME. He then "gives it to Pharmacist 2, who looks at it and checks it" before sending the drug to the patient's room. When the order for Lehman came through, neither pharmacist caught the mistake...
